WebAs of 1 January 2024, the population of Trinidad and Tobago was estimated to be 1,417,333 people. This is an increase of 0.48 % (6,729 people) compared to population of 1,410,604 the year before. In 2024 the natural increase was positive, as the number of births exceeded the number of deaths by 7,772.

Trinidadian and Tobagonian Americans (also known as Trinbagonian Americans) are people with Trinidadian and Tobagonian ancestry or immigrants who were born in Trinidad and Tobago. Trinidad and Tobago is home to people of many different national, ethnic and religious origins. As a result, people of Trinidadian and Tobagonian descent do not equate their nationality with ethnicity. The largest proportion of Trinidadians lives in the New York metropolitan area, with oth…
